EX-KING ALFONSO
ARRIVAL IN VIENNA TO SPEND HOLIDAY IN LAKE DISTRICT Pres* Association—By Telegraph—Copyright LONDON, August 10. The ‘ Daily Telegraph’s ’ Vienna correspondent says ex-King Alfonso arrived unexpectedly from Czechoslovakia accompanied by two Spanish couriers, who were sent to Czechoslovakia on August 7. The plane in which the couriers travelled was detained in Czechoslovakia, but the pilot, Owen Cathcart Jones, demanded its surrender, declaring 'that he would hold the authorities responsible for loss owing to delay. King Alfonso intends to spend a holiday in the Austrian lake district.
